Al Simon passed away December 10, 2017 at the age of 86. He is survived by his wife Irene and 2 daughters: Carol (Albert), Brenden and Robyn Losch of Kelowna and Joan (Gabe), Jake and Becky Roder of Surrey, BC.

Al was born in Regina, 1931, attended the University of Saskatchewan, then graduated in Pharmacy at UBC.

In 1965 he moved his family to Kelowna and continued his pharmacy career at Willit Taylor Drugstore on Bernard and Pandosy (now the Starbucks). Later he managed the pharmacies at Shoppers Drug Mart and Safeway.

Al's passions included gardening, BBQing and world travel. He and Irene ventured to close to 100 countries over the years. Many of them not on the tourism map at that time.

His true love and joy was his family. Al was an avid fan, supporter and gramps to his 4 grandchildren. The various activities included hockey, soccer, school events, volleyball, piano, concert band, Highland and dance. He was dedicated.

Despite Al's medical challenges over the years he forged ahead with kindness, positivity and an incredible wit and sense of humour. He always had a smile and hello for everyone.
